Unicode-Based Attacks
The use of unusual Unicode characters aligns with documented "Trojan Source" attacks that exploit Unicode's bidirectional text features to inject vulnerabilities into code repositories. These attacks can create visual deceptions where code appears harmless but contains malicious functionality.SecurityWeek

Unicode Exploitation
The extensive use of uncommon Unicode characters from various blocks (Mathematical Operators, Miscellaneous Symbols, Braille Patterns) demonstrates sophisticated knowledge of Unicode standards. This approach can:emojicombos.com+1
Bypass simple text filters
Create visual confusion
Exploit rendering differences across platforms
Challenge traditional file system naming conventions
